Coastal Resilience 🌊

Southold Town is taking a closer look at how its zoning update can better protect the coastline after residents pushed for coastal resilience to become a bigger priority.

Recent storms that damaged Southold Town Beach, leaving it closed to swimmers this summer helped underscore the concern. Town planners are now weighing whether to join New York State’s Climate Change Adaptation and Resiliency Plan (C-CARP), a program that helps municipalities identify vulnerable areas, develop adaptation strategies, and compete for future grant funding.

The town is also exploring partnerships with organizations like The Nature Conservancy and renewing its push toward New York's Climate Smart Communities certification, which could unlock additional funding for resilience projects.

Fundraiser for Veterans 🏒

New York Islanders forward Kyle Palmieri is bringing his charitable foundation to the North Fork for the first time with a fundraiser on Aug. 9 at Greenport Harbor Brewing Co. in Peconic.

The event will support the launch of Roger New York, a free online resource designed to help veterans and their families easily find benefits, services, and organizations they're eligible for. The long term goal is to roll the platform out across New York, starting on Long Island.

The cause is a personal one. Palmieri's family has deep military ties, and his foundation has spent more than a decade supporting veterans through hockey ticket donations, grants, and partnerships.

Remembering a Wine Pioneer 🍷

The story of Old Field Vineyard is really the story of Chris Baiz, one of the North Fork's wine pioneers whose love for his family's Southold land helped shape the region's early wine industry.

Baiz planted his first vines in 1974, becoming just the second person on the North Fork to establish a vineyard, only a year after Alex and Louisa Hargrave. What started as a passion project while he worked as a mining engineer eventually grew into Old Field Vineyard, where every vine was planted by hand and the family built a winery together over the decades.

Know Before You Go 🌊

There’s nothing worse than packing the beach bag, loading up the car, and arriving only to find out the water isn’t looking its best. A new tool from the Peconic Estuary Partnership is making it easier to check conditions before heading out.

The Long Island Beach and Water Quality app brings coastal beach reports, water quality indexes, monitoring stations, harmful algal bloom maps, and other useful data together in one easy to use place.

The information is designed for everyone from swimmers and fishermen to baymen, boaters, and anyone curious about what’s happening in Long Island’s waters.
